Abstract: 

Survey data gathered from GPS EM program directors and managers in 2004 suggest that while GPS programs are expanding rapidly, the number of agencies and states offering GPS-EM as a service remains small in comparison to predecessor electronic monitoring sanctions. Directors from 19 agencies in 16 states comprised the survey respondents.
